Distribution network is the middle or the end of regional grid,which is generally built in large and medium-sized cities and surrounding villages and towns.Distribution network is an important part of the infrastructure to ensure the normal operation of modern urban society.Its main function is to realize the wide distribution of electric energy,so as to meet the power demand of power users in different locations and different voltage levels in the region,so as to ensure the normal operation of the city and the development of social economy.With the rapid development of society and economy,the speed of urbanization in various regions is accelerating.As a new direction and space of urban development,th e new urban area also has higher requirements in function planning and facilities supporting.Accordingly,as the most important infrastructure,the distribution network should also adapt to the development needs of the new urban area.The new urban distri bution network should not only ensure the stability and reliability of power supply,but also ensure the quality of power quality.At the same time,it should also take into account the economy of construction and the foresight of urban development.Taking the Furong New District in Shaoguan as an example,this paper discusses the environmental status and construction development requirements of the new urban area,studies the distribution network planning of the new urban area,and puts forward a set of co rresponding reasonable distribution network design and planning scheme.First of all,this paper discusses the concept of distribution network and the significance and necessity of distribution network planning,and briefly introduces the main concepts and steps of distribution network planning,and introduces the current situation and shortcomings of distribution network planning research at home and abroad.Secondly,combining with the Furong New District of Shaoguan,this paper discusses the urban environment,economic development,traffic construction,the current situation and existing problems of supporting existing power grid operation,as well as the power demand for the future development of the city and the predetermined goal of power grid construction,so as to show the correlation between the development of the new district and the distribution network planning.Then,this paper introduces the existing typical scheme of each step module of the new urban distribution network planning,and analyzes the existing distribution network construction of Furong new urban area.At the same time,taking the distribution network of Xilian and Yangshan areas in Furong New District of Shaoguan as examples,this paper discusses the implementation scheme of the distribution network planning in the new urban area,focusing on the advantages and problems that can be solved by the grid power supply scheme of medium voltage lines in the distribution network planning in the new urban area,as well as its implementation in Xilian and Yangshan areas,and designs the corresponding distribution network structure according to the grid power supply scheme.?At last,this paper verifies the scheme of the former section with two cases of distribution network transformation in two areas,discusses the operation of the target line,the existing structure of the line,the load condition,the existing problems of the line,as well as the implementation scheme of the transformation and the results after the transformation.Through the continuous monitoring and data analysis of the examples,the operation and maintenance situation of the distribution network line after the transformation is discussed.Obviously better than before,it can be considered that the new urban distribution network planning scheme proposed in this paper is feasible and operable.
